US & Canada · WashingtonTexas Senator Ted Cruz slammed his boot on a table during a Senate Judiciary Committee hearing Thursday while expressing concerns that the FBI and Justice Department have become 'thoroughly politicized' Cruz asked about what he said was an FBI training document obtained by conservative organization Project Veritas. This document, Cruz said, "listed various symbols and themes which in the FBI's estimation, were indicative of 'militia violent extremism'" Cruz then slammed his boots on the table in front of him to show that they depicted the Gonzales battle flag.See the Story
Ted Cruz Slams Boot on Table During Senate Hearing on FBI Oversight

US & Canada · WashingtonJoe Biden hosted a meeting with two Chinese energy executives with ties to his son Hunter back when he was vice president in 2014. The president, who still insists he never spoke to Hunter about his son’s overseas business dealings, met the two executives from Wanxiang — a major Chinese company — in the West Wing on July 25, 2014. Hunter was also linked to the company via his investment in the Fisker car business.See the Story
Hunter's vice: Joe Biden reportedly met with Chinese businessmen tied to son at White House in 2014
